Former young rich-listed coal mining entrepreneur and now bankrupt, Nathan Tinkler has been banned from managing businesses in Australia due to his involvement in the collapse of 11 companies.
The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) banned Mr Tinkler for three years and nine months over a series of Corporations Act breaches involving his portfolio of interests in mining, thoroughbred racing and sports.
